Kinds Of Window Frames
Before diving into repair strategies, it's crucial to comprehend the various types of Window Glass Repair frames. Each type has unique characteristics that impact how they are repaired.
| Type | Description | Common Materials |
|---|---|---|
| Wood | Generally popular for their aesthetic appeal. They can warp and rot, requiring wood-specific strategies for repair. | Pine, cedar, oak, mahogany |
| Vinyl | Made from PVC, these frames are low-maintenance and resistant to wetness. Nevertheless, they can break or fade. | Polyvinyl chloride (PVC) |
| Aluminum | Lightweight and durable, aluminum frames can stand up to extreme weather. They may establish a deterioration concern with time. | Aluminum |
| Fiberglass | Highly durable and resistant to temperature changes, fiberglass frames are less typical however use outstanding energy efficiency. | Thermoset plastic |
Typical Problems with Window Frames
Despite their product, Window Scratch Repair frames are prone to numerous concerns. Comprehending these common problems is important for effective repairs.
- Rot and Decay: Primarily a concern for wooden frames, rot can compromise structural stability and produce openings for insects.
- Cracks: Vinyl and aluminum frames can develop cracks due to extreme temperature levels and tension.
- Warping: Wood frames can warp from moisture direct exposure, causing windows to fit inadequately.
- Peeling Paint or Finish: Both wood and metal frames can experience peeling surfaces, leading to direct exposure of bare material that might go through more degeneration.
- Loose Seals: With age, seals can weaken, resulting in drafts and minimized energy efficiency.

Repair Techniques
Wood Window Frame Repair
Assess and Remove Damaged Areas:
- Inspect the frame for soft areas or rot.
- Use a sculpt to get rid of any decomposed wood.
Fill and Sand:
- Apply wood filler or epoxy to the harmed areas.
- As soon as dry, sand the surface up until smooth.
Repaint or Refinish:
- Apply a guide and paint to safeguard the fixed area.
Vinyl Window Frame Repair
Assess and Clean:
- Inspect for fractures or dirt buildup.
- Clean the location thoroughly to ensure correct adhesion.
Repair Cracks:
- Use vinyl repair adhesive for filling fractures.
- Smooth out the adhesive and let it treat.
Seal and Paint:
- If necessary, caulk any gaps and consider using a top coat if fading has happened.
Aluminum Window Frame Repair
Check for Corrosion:
- Use a wire brush to remove any rust or corrosion.
Fill Holes:
- Use an aluminum filler for bigger holes, smoothing it out with a putty knife.
Repaint:
- Once repairs are total and dry, repaint with an appropriate metal paint for security.
Replacement of Entire Frame
In cases of substantial damage, replacement might be required:
- Remove the Old Frame: Carefully take apart the window frame while maintaining surrounding structures.
- Install New Frame: Follow the maker's instructions for the installation of the new frame, ensuring correct seals and insulation.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How typically should I check my window frames?
It's advised to examine your window frames a minimum of as soon as a year for signs of damage or wear, particularly before the winter season.
2. Can I repair my window frames myself?
Yes, numerous window frame repairs can be done by homeowners with basic tools and skills. Nevertheless, for extensive damage or structural issues, it might be best to seek advice from a professional.
3. What should I do if I discover rot in my wood frames?
You should get rid of all decayed locations and apply wood filler. If there's substantial rot, consider replacing the entire frame.
4. Is it worth repairing old window frames?
In many cases, repairing older frames can be more cost-efficient than changing them, specifically if they are made from quality materials. However, examine the damage level to determine the very best course of action.
5. How can I prevent my window frames from cracking?
Routine maintenance, such as painting or sealing, can assist safeguard frames from the elements and temperature level fluctuations that frequently cause splitting.
